The 2025 KTM 390 Duke has arrived at showrooms, and the bike has undergone a lot of changes, which makes it a lot more capable than before. The changes include the addition of a new cruise control system and a black colour scheme. Here’s a detailed breakdown of what’s new.
The 2025 KTM 390 Adventure was launched with cruise control as standard, and this one feature made the bike a lot more touring friendly. Now KTM has brought the same feature to the 390 Duke. The cruise control system will help the 390 Duke riders tackle highway runs more easily.
The KTM 390 Duke had a major advantage in terms of features, when compared to its rivals. Now with the addition of cruise control, the bike is surely the most feature packed bike in the 400cc segment.
Other than this, the bike has also got the same black colour scheme which we had seen on the KTM 250 Duke. The colour scheme could likely be called Dark Galvano. The new colour scheme looks quite good and would make a nice choice for those who were looking for something that is a bit more subtle. The colour scheme features a black finish overall, with an orange finish on the tank extensions and frame.
Overall, the changes combined with the recently announced price drop has made the KTM 390 Duke a more attractive offering. The KTM 390 Duke now comes at a price of Rs 2,95,000 (ex-showroom, Delhi) which makes it one of the affordable performance bikes in the 400cc segment you can get today. The new pricing undercuts the Aprilia Tuono 457 by Rs 1 lakh and the Yamaha MT-03 by Rs 54,900. However, we are yet to see if KTM changes the price when they officially announce this colour.
